Abstract

The utility model discloses a demisting and dedusting device for a mining explosion-proof camera, which belongs to the technical field of mining dedusting equipment, and comprises an air spray hole and a water spray hole which are arranged on the inner side of an annular sleeve, and the annular sleeve is sleeved at the end part of a camera lens of the mining explosion-proof camera. The gas spraying holes and the water spraying holes are formed in the periphery of a camera lens of the camera in a staggered mode, the spraying direction faces the camera lens face direction, the gas spraying holes and the water spraying holes are communicated with the gas cavity and the water mixing cavity respectively, and the gas cavity and the water mixing cavity are connected to the gas pump and the water pump through pipelines respectively. And the demisting and dedusting device adopts the gas spraying holes and the water spraying holes which are arranged in a staggered manner, so that mist and dust generated by the underground camera can be effectively and quickly removed, unclear camera shooting caused by the fact that the mist and the dust are attached to a lens of the camera is avoided, and the labor intensity of workers is reduced.

Description

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model belongs to the technical field of mining dust removal equipment, specifically relating to a defogging and dust removal device for mining explosion-proof cameras. Background Technology

[0002] To optimize the mining process and promote the informatization of the mining industry, an AI-powered video intelligent auxiliary supervision and monitoring system is being built. High-definition cameras and intelligent image analysis equipment are installed at key points on the surface and underground in coal mines and key non-coal mines to monitor the production and safety status of coal mines and key non-coal mines in real time. The system analyzes and judges whether there are illegal production operations such as operating under the guise of shutdown or exceeding the staffing quota, thereby improving operational safety and monitoring geological disasters after mining, facilitating early warning and alerts.

[0003] For information collection, explosion-proof mining cameras are used at the main conveyor belt head, the entrance boarding point, and the bottom yard area. However, due to environmental factors, fog and dust easily adhere to the cameras during use, resulting in unclear images. This requires regular manual cleaning, which is time-consuming and labor-intensive. Utility Model Content

[0004] The purpose of this invention is to provide a defogging and dust removal device for explosion-proof cameras used in mines, which can effectively and quickly remove fog and dust generated by underground cameras, preventing fog and dust from adhering to the camera lens and causing unclear images, thus freeing up manual labor.

[0005] The technical solution adopted by this utility model is a defogging and dust removal device for a mine explosion-proof camera, which includes an air jet hole and a water jet hole set inside the annular sleeve. The annular sleeve is fitted onto the end of the camera lens of the mine explosion-proof camera. The air jet hole and the water jet hole are staggered around the camera lens and the spray direction is towards the camera lens surface. The air jet hole and the water jet hole are respectively connected to an air pump and a water pump through pipes.

[0006] Preferably, the jet nozzle and water nozzle are connected to the gas chamber and the water mixing chamber, respectively, and the gas chamber and the water mixing chamber are connected to the air pump and the water pump, respectively, through pipes.

[0007] Preferably, the camera lens, gas chamber and mixing chamber of the above-mentioned camera are arranged inside the annular sleeve, and a drain hole is provided at the bottom of the annular sleeve. The drain hole is connected to the drain channel through a thin tube.

[0008] The beneficial effects of this utility model are as follows: the defogging and dust removal device uses staggered air jet holes and water jet holes, which can effectively and quickly remove fog and dust generated by the underground camera, preventing fog and dust from adhering to the camera lens and causing unclear images, thus reducing the labor intensity of workers; the ring sleeve structure makes installation convenient and quick, and the inclined high-pressure air jet and water jet can effectively remove dust and dirt from the mirror surface; the use of a gas chamber and a water mixing chamber can quickly and simultaneously spray water or air from multiple holes; and a drainage hole is set at the bottom to drain the generated water in a timely manner, reducing dripping onto the ground or affecting the operation of the equipment. [0010] The present invention will now be further described in conjunction with the accompanying drawings to enable those skilled in the art to better understand it.

[0011] Please see Figure 1 The defogging and dust removal device for a mine explosion-proof camera includes air jet holes 101 and water jet holes 102 located inside an annular sleeve 10. The annular sleeve 10 is fitted onto the end of the camera lens of the mine explosion-proof camera 103. The air jet holes 101 and water jet holes 102 are staggered around the camera lens of the camera 103, with the jet direction facing the camera lens surface. The air jet holes 101 and water jet holes 102 are respectively connected to an air pump 106 and a water pump 107 through pipes. The defogging and dust removal device uses staggered air jet holes 101 and water jet holes 102, which can effectively and quickly remove fog and dust generated by the underground camera, avoiding fog and dust adhering to the camera lens and causing unclear images, thus reducing the labor intensity of workers. The annular sleeve structure makes installation convenient and quick, and the tilted high-pressure air jet and water jet can effectively remove dust and dirt from the lens surface.

[0012] To enable multiple holes to spray water or air simultaneously and quickly, the air jet hole 101 and the water jet hole 102 are connected to the gas chamber 104 and the water mixing chamber 105, respectively. The gas chamber 104 and the water mixing chamber 105 are connected to the air pump 106 and the water pump 107, respectively, through pipes. The camera lens of the camera 103, the gas chamber 104 and the water mixing chamber 105 are set inside the annular sleeve 10, and the bottom of the annular sleeve 10 is provided with a drain hole 108. The drain hole 108 is connected to the drainage channel through a thin pipe. The drain hole 108 at the bottom can drain the generated water in time, reducing dripping onto the ground or affecting the operation of the equipment.
